The Bureau
"Le Bureau des Légendes"
https://www.imdb.com/title/tt4063800/?ref_=fn_al_tt_1

A very good intelligence/counterintelligence series about the "bureau des légendes", the mythical powerhouse within the French Secret Service and its daredevil ghost agents".

5 seasons, 50 episodes total, episodes about an hour long. One of the best series I've watched in the last year. There are layers upon layers of deception and guessing going on in multiple intelligence networks with the focus being on the French agency. Good acting, believable characters, constant guessing by the viewer as to what's going on and what's going to happen. 2 oddly-attractive female agents doesn't hurt. I thought it was a hell of a good series.
